Keys to understand the heraldry availability of the surname Nirola

Exclusivity and legitimacy of the heraldry, blazon and emblem of arms of Nirola

Traditionally, the coat of arms is granted to a particular person who bears the surname Nirola, without this right extending to all those who share the surname Nirola. The right to use a specific coat of arms is transmitted according to the laws and customs of heraldry, which implies that not all individuals with the surname Nirola have the heraldic privilege of using the coat of arms linked to their ancestors.
